Valley Central Education Foundation established to support educational programming in Valley Central School District

For Immediate Release: November 23, 2010

The Valley Central Education Foundation has been established by local community-minded citizens through the Community Foundation of Orange and Sullivan. This summer, “friends” of the Valley Central School District, including parents, members of the community, staff, retirees, and Board of Education members came together to create the first independent foundation in the region to broaden and enhance students’ educational success.

The Valley Central Education Foundation is a charitable partnership between the community and its students that will provide opportunities to the children of the Valley Central School District schools and to encourage the entire community to participate in realizing this goal.

Focus groups have been convening since the spring to research its effort and understand its potential. Valley Central Education Foundation members are actively engaged in promoting and supporting this foundation. It is anticipated that alumni and friends of Valley Central School District will join these efforts and the Foundation will welcome a wide variety of assets to endow its charitable work. The Valley Central Education Foundation is facilitated through the Community Foundation of Orange and Sullivan, a 501(c)(3) public charity that was created to help individuals, organizations, and businesses establish endowments within their community.
